3

Прочитав эту интересную публикацию Lifehacker и прочитав комментарии на странице, один человек задался вопросом, можно ли будет использовать имена объектов физического устройства другого оборудования, такого как микрофон, чтобы узнать имена процессов, использующих это устройство.

Я попробовал тот же подход, но пока он работает только для веб-камеры. Есть ли другой способ заставить это работать в Process Explorer?


ОБНОВИТЬ:

Сообщение Lifehacker было о том, чтобы узнать, какой процесс Windows в настоящее время использует вашу веб-камеру. Вот как они это сделали:

  1. Запустите диспетчер устройств
    (WIN+R → "devmgmt.msc" → OK)
  2. Найдите свою веб-камеру среди списка устройств (проверьте в разделе Устройства обработки изображений)
  3. Откройте окно свойств устройства и перейдите на вкладку Подробнее
    (Правый клик → Свойства → Детали)
  4. В раскрывающемся меню выберите « Имя объекта физического устройства» и скопируйте строку.
    (Правый клик → Копировать)
  5. Скачать Process Explorer
  6. Убедитесь, что вы открыли Process Explorer в режиме администратора
    (Файл → Показать детали для всех процессов)
  7. Нажмите CTRL+F и введите строку, которую вы скопировали ранее
    (должно быть что-то вроде \Device\000000XX)
  8. Нажмите кнопку «Поиск», и вы увидите список процессов, использующих веб-камеру.
    (если есть)
    PsExec Handle Search

1 ответ1

0

Я действительно могу подтвердить, что это работает с одной и той же вещью, хотя диспетчер устройств и аудиоустройства не работают для меня.

Чтобы уточнить:

  1. Щелкните правой кнопкой мыши значок громкости в правом нижнем углу на панели задач.
  2. Нажмите «Устройства записи»
  3. Щелкните правой кнопкой мыши ваше текущее устройство / устройство по умолчанию и перейдите в «Свойства».
  4. В разделе, где указано « Информация о контроллере», нажмите «Свойства», а на вкладке « Сведения », когда оно всплывет, в разделе « Свойства» перейдите в « Имя объекта физического устройства».
  5. Щелкните правой кнопкой мыши и скопируйте путь к устройству. После этого вы можете найти его в Process Explorer или там, где это необходимо.

Примечания: Для меня это не имя устройства (микрофон гарнитуры), а громкая связь Bluetooth. Да. Это может отличаться в зависимости от вашего оборудования. Я смог найти все процессы, используя мой микрофон, включая audiodg.exe (где вы открываете его, чтобы проверить, работает ли ваш микрофон).

Удачи, ребята!

Скриншот

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.